Adjusting to Semantic Search in 2026

The shift in how info is indexed and obtained has actually reached a tipping point this year. In 2026, online search engine no longer focus on basic keyword matching. Instead, they concentrate on semantic understanding-- interpreting the intent and context behind every user question. For companies trying to keep an existence in Chicago, this suggests content production needs to move far from volume for the sake of volume. The objective is now information gain, a metric that rewards material for supplying brand-new, factual details that do not exist elsewhere on the web.Steve Morris, CEO of NEWMEDIA.COM, has regularly kept in mind in current market conversations that the increase of Response Engine Optimization (AEO) and Generative Experience Optimization (GEO) has forced an overall rewrite of the standard marketing playbook. Business can no longer conceal thin material behind high backlink counts. The systems powering search in 2026 are searching for topical authority and entity-based relevance. This needs a method where every piece of content serves a specific function within a more comprehensive understanding graph.

The Function of Human Oversight in AI-Driven Workflows

While AI tools deal with the heavy lifting of initial drafts and data analysis, the "last mile" of content production remains a human undertaking. In 2026, the most effective content groups are those that utilize AI to broaden their reach however count on knowledgeable editors to guarantee brand name alignment and psychological resonance. Steve Morris has actually typically explained that while AI can mimic truths, it deals with the nuanced viewpoint that comes from years of industry experience. Quality assurance in 2026 includes an extensive multi-step process. First, content intelligence tools recommend a brief based on semantic gaps. Second, an author or a highly tuned AI creates a draft. Third, an editor evaluates the piece for "AI hallucinations"-- those moments where a model may with confidence state a fact that is really inaccurate. The piece is optimized for AEO to ensure it is selected up by the conversational interfaces that now control how people discover information in global markets.
